Rockit

1286 St Clair Ave W, Toronto, ,Canada
Rockit Rockit is one of the popular Sports Bar located in 1286 St Clair Ave W ,Toronto listed under Local business in Toronto , Bar in Toronto ,

Contact Details & Working Hours

Map of Rockit